About W. D. Reitsma
W. D. Reitsma is a scholar working on Nephrology,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, having authored 36 papers that have together received 658 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Blood Pressure and Hypertension Studies (9 papers), Diabetes Management and Research (5 papers) and Heart Rate Variability and Autonomic Control (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ism (258 citations), Nephrology (77 citations) and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(170 citations). W. D. Reitsma has collaborated with scholars based in Netherlands, Vietnam and Japan. Frequent co-authors include H Doorenbos, D.W. Erkelens, Willem Sluiter, Andries J. Smit, A. J. Smit, Timon W. van Haeften, S. Meijer, W.J. Sluiter, P. H. N. Oomen and Robin P.F. Dullaart. Their work appears in journals such as Diabetes Care, Diabetes and Journal of the American Society of Nephrology.
